About the book

In «The New World,» Winston Churchill presents a compelling exploration of the geopolitical landscape following World War II. Written with Churchill's characteristic oratorical flair, the book blends persuasive rhetoric with astute political analysis, showcasing the historical tensions and aspirations emerging in a post-war era. The literary style is reflective and visionary, employing vivid imagery that captures the hopes and anxieties of nations at a crossroad. By contextualizing the shifting allegiances and the emergence of the United States as a superpower, Churchill offers a profound examination of liberty, democracy, and collective responsibility in shaping a new global order. Winston Churchill, renowned as one of the most significant statesmen of the 20th century, was propelled by his experiences during both World Wars and his deep commitment to democracy. As a prime minister, he understood the stakes of international relations and the importance of foreseeing future conflicts. His profound knowledge and personal stakes in the events surrounding the war profoundly influenced the creation of this book, which reflects his concerns about the ideological struggles that defined the mid-20th century. This book is a must-read for anyone interested in understanding the complexities of modern history and the enduring relevance of Churchill's insights on political engagement and moral leadership. «The New World» is not simply a historical account; it is a clarion call for vigilance and courage in the face of emerging threats, making it indispensable for scholars and a fascinating read for general audiences.
